Term characteristic
Interiorization in psychology is a processthe emergence of special mental structures arising from external human activity. In other words, all complex actions are processed and transformed into experience by means of interiorization. In addition to the functions presented, the process makes it possible to operate with objective images.

We can think about ourselves, represent objects,things, people who are not around, change them. The process of interiorization makes it possible to go beyond the real life. Inside his head a man can do whatever he pleases. Scientists studying the question of interiorization
For the first time the term was launched by a French scientist.Dukeheim. In his opinion, interiorization in psychology is the constituent elements of the process of human socialization or the interrelation of the public (external) and personal (internal). The theory is based on the fact that all categories of human consciousness are formed taking into account external public notions. This view was supported by other French representatives of the psychological school, namely: Piaget, Jean, Vallon.

Of the many Soviet scientists need to highlightVygotsky. He argued that all external activity, communication between people, or the process of knowing something become part of consciousness in the form of experience after interiorization. Thus, interiorization in psychology is the process of transition of the external, social form of communication with people into a component of the human psyche.

External manifestation of the processed information
Communication is made only for the followinggoals: to gain experience or perform some action. With experience it is clear, it takes place only after interiorization. But with the actions of the situation is a little more complicated. It has already been said that interiorization in psychology is a change in the external social activity inside a person’s consciousness. But there is also a process that causes the manifestation of this recycled information. Exteriorization is the transformation of the internal into the external. The process allows you to use the experience gained in everyday life. Thus, interiorization and exteriorization in psychology are directly opposite processes, although their functions are somewhat similar.
